अपने PHP में एक सरणी बनाएं और इसे अपने जावास्क्रिप्ट में जेसन के रूप में प्रारूपित करें। फ़ॉर्मेट किए गए json को इवेंट प्रॉपर्टी में इस तरह पास करें:
events: buildRecordsToJson(calendar_records)
function buildRecordsToJson(calendar_records){
var employees = [];
for(var record in calendar_records) {
var item = calendar_records[record];
employees.push({
"title" : "Case # " + item.case_number,
"record" : item.id,
"start" : item.case_due_date
});
}
return employees;
}
संपादित करें:
मान लें कि यह आपका परिणाम है
$result=mysqli_query($con,$sql);
अपने डेटाबेस से परिणाम सेट को पुनरावृत्त करें और इसे मुख्य सरणी में धकेलें।
$list = array();
while ($row = mysqli_fetch_row($result))
{
$entry = array();
$entry["booking_date"] = $row["booking_date"];
$entry["booking_start_time"] = $row["booking_start_time"];
array_push($list,$entry);
}
mysqli_free_result($result);
$list सरणी को अपने जावास्क्रिप्ट पर लौटाएं और इसे अपने कैलेंडर ईवेंट में फ़ीड करें जब आप इसे json में प्रारूपित करें (शायद आवश्यक नहीं)।